On 02/08/2023 2:22 pm, Jan Beulich wrote:
> On 02.08.2023 15:10, Andrew Cooper wrote:
>> Add the script to the X86 section in ./MAINTAINERS.
>>
>> Structures or unions without any named members aren't liked by Misra
>> (nor the C standard). Avoid emitting such for leaves without any known
>> bits.
>>
>> The placeholders are affected similarly, but are only visible to MISRA in the
>> middle of a patch series adding a new leaf. The absence of a name was
>> intentional as these defines need to not duplicate names.
>>
>> As that's not deemed acceptable any more, move placeholder processing into
>> the
>> main loop and append the the word number to generate unique names.
>>

Generally speaking, if you've got bool-like variables around loops,
there's a neater way of expressing it.
This one relies on truthy/falsy values where "" is treated as false.
(Same too with None, 0, (,), {} and [] for the other primitive datatypes).

Hmm. That was taken from your version.
In python, %s means "call str() on whatever you have". Similarly, %r
means repr(). str() on an integer behaves as %d.
But yes, %u would be better here, and consistent with the rest of the
script.
